Heads-up for the security pass: we're moving the nightly cron jobs off the old Brindlehost box into the Saffron workflow engine. Secrets now come from the vault sidecar instead of env files, and each task runs in its own scoped role. Flag anything that looks over-permissioned. The migration runs on the build below.

session token of kahag-bawip = htk6_729d08

Q: How do I re-send failed receipts in MailLumen, the donation-receipt mailer for the Harthollow Trust? A: Open the retry console, filter by bounce status, and requeue. The signing keystore is locked; contractors unlock it with the recovery passphrase below. Enter it exactly as written:

strongbox words: druath-quenael

# Front Desk: Visitor Handling

Team assistants covering the front desk at Quennel House should sign all visitors into the ledger, issue a lanyard, and notify the host by internal phone. Visitors must be escorted at all times beyond the lobby turnstiles. Lanyards are collected on departure and returned to the drawer. If a host is unreachable after ten minutes, seat the visitor in the lounge. To release the turnstile gate for escorted visitors, enter the code below on the side panel.

staff pass of badup-kawig = bdg-TYN-3

Context: Ardenfell line margins slipped three points over two quarters. Drivers: input steel costs, aggressive discounting at the Westmoor branch, and a stale price book. Proposal: uplift list prices four percent, tighten discount authority to regional level, sunset the two lowest-margin SKUs. Risk: volume loss at Halverton accounts, estimated under two percent. Decision requested at Thursday's review. Modelling assumptions are in the appendix pack. The commercial reasoning leadership wants kept close is noted directly below.

board note of tajop-yajof: The finance team signed off on a budget of $77.6 million for Project Pramir.

09:14 — Bounce processor stalled. Queue depth hit 40k within six minutes. Root cause: a malformed DSN from an upstream relay crashed the parser loop; the Fettleworth retry wrapper re-enqueued the same message indefinitely. Mitigation: poison-message quarantine enabled at 09:27, backlog drained by 10:03. No customer mail lost; bounce classifications delayed up to 50 minutes. Action item assigned to the parsing team to harden DSN validation. For debugging, the affected deployment is referenced by the trace token below.

pipeline stamp: htk4_7236